I posted earlier about feed, thanks everyone for your helpful suggestions. This is actually an unrelated post - just wondering if my girls can have some cracked corn? Also, do they need grit? They get sand, is that good enough for grit?
 
The pieces might be a little big for them, but I don't see it being dangerous as long as they have heavier grit. I find (chicken) chick grit is just the right size for adult quail (Coturnix being my experience), with sand being fine for most smaller non-soluble treats. I give mine a mix of birdseed intended for wild quail, which they go crazy for.
 
If you don't have a sandbox/dustbath already, they'll bathe in the grit. Give them an actual dustbath and they should use that instead. Don't mix the grit into their food, just give them a dish of it, let them pick however much they want.
Cracked corn shouldn't be a staple but will be a safe treat.
